What are MDS Consultants?

MDS Consultants are professionals who specialize in ensuring the accuracy and compliance of Minimum Data Set (MDS) assessments in long-term care facilities, such as nursing homes. They help facilities follow federal and state regulations for resident assessments, which are crucial for proper care planning and reimbursement. MDS Consultants review documentation, train staff, and provide guidance on coding and regulatory updates to improve quality of care and audit readiness.

What is the difference between Mds Consultant vs Medical Coding Specialist?

AspectMds ConsultantMedical Coding Specialist
CredentialsTypically requires a nursing degree, clinical experience, and certification in MDS (Minimum Data Set) codingRequires certification in medical coding (CPC, CCS) and knowledge of coding guidelines
Work EnvironmentPrimarily in healthcare facilities, skilled nursing homes, and long-term care settingsIn hospitals, clinics, insurance companies, and coding service providers
Employer & IndustryLong-term care, skilled nursing, healthcare consultingHealthcare billing, insurance, and medical record management

While both roles involve healthcare documentation and coding, Mds Consultants focus on assessing patient data for reimbursement and compliance in long-term care, whereas Medical Coding Specialists handle the accurate coding of medical records across various healthcare settings. What is a MDS consultant?

A MDS (Minimum Data Set) consultant is a healthcare professional who specializes in assessing and ensuring compliance with the MDS, a standardized assessment tool used in long-term care facilities to evaluate residents' needs and guide care planning. They often have expertise in healthcare regulations, coding, and documentation, and may work with electronic health record systems to optimize MDS submissions.

Is MDS coordinator a difficult job?

The MDS coordinator role involves completing and submitting the Minimum Data Set assessments for nursing home residents, requiring attention to detail, knowledge of regulations, and strong organizational skills. It can be challenging due to strict deadlines, complex documentation, and the need for accuracy to ensure compliance and quality care. Experience with electronic health records and certification in MDS are often beneficial for success in this position.

How does an MDS Consultant typically collaborate with nursing staff and interdisciplinary teams in a healthcare facility?

An MDS Consultant works closely with nursing staff, therapists, social workers, and administrative teams to ensure accurate and timely completion of the Minimum Data Set (MDS) assessments. This collaboration involves regular meetings, training sessions, and providing guidance on regulatory compliance and documentation best practices. By fostering clear communication and teamwork, the MDS Consultant helps ensure the facility meets quality standards and maximizes appropriate reimbursement. Building strong relationships with staff is crucial for successfully implementing care plans and addressing any challenges that arise during the assessment process.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an MDS Consultant, and why are they important?

To thrive as an MDS Consultant, you need a comprehensive understanding of the Minimum Data Set (MDS) process, clinical assessment, and long-term care regulations, often supported by an RN or LPN license and experience in skilled nursing facilities. Familiarity with MDS software, CMS guidelines, and electronic health record (EHR) systems is crucial.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are essential soft skills for ensuring accuracy and collaborating with interdisciplinary teams. These skills are vital to ensure regulatory compliance, accurate reimbursement, and enhanced quality of resident care in long-term care settings.

Job description

Omnia healthcare Group is seeking a Regional MDS Consultant LPN to join their team! The Regional MDS Consultant is responsible for overseeing the MDS process across multiple healthcare facilities within a designated region. This position ensures that MDS assessments and care planning are conducted according to regulatory standards and best practices. The MDS Consultant Nurse provides guidance, training, and support to facility-based MDS nurses and staff, helping them maintain accurate and timely documentation, ensure compliance with federal and state regulations, and improve patient care outcomes.

Regional MDS Consultant LPN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Offer support and guidance to facility-based MDS Coordinators, nursing staff, and leadership teams to improve the accuracy and quality of MDS documentation and care plans.

  • Work closely with the regional leadership, clinical teams, and other healthcare professionals to promote high-quality care and regulatory compliance across all facilities.

  • Implement standards of RAI process through the formulation of policies and procedures

  • Review MDS data for trends, errors, and discrepancies, preparing reports for facility leadership and regional management. Assist with Quality Assurance and Performance Improvement (QAPI) initiatives

  • Provide ongoing education and training for facility staff on MDS processes, documentation standards, and regulatory requirements.

  • Works through local/state/federal agencies, company, and external resources to facilitate clinical competency.

  • Conduct periodic audits of MDS assessments and documentation to ensure compliance with all regulations and identify areas for improvement.

  • Spreads performance improvement initiatives

  • Assist with survey management, as assigned.

  • All other duties, as assigned.ย
